Understanding Lactose Intolerance
Lactose intolerance is a condition characterized by the inability to digest lactose, a sugar found in milk and other dairy products. This occurs when the small intestine does not produce enough lactase, an enzyme responsible for breaking down lactose into easily absorbed sugars.
The Causes of Lactose Intolerance
There are several reasons why individuals may develop lactose intolerance:
- Genetic predisposition: People of African, Asian, or Native American descent are more likely to be lactose intolerant due to their genetic makeup.
- Aging: Lactase production naturally decreases with age, making older adults more susceptible to lactose intolerance.
- Gastrointestinal diseases: Certain conditions, such as celiac disease or Crohn’s disease, can damage the small intestine and lead to lactose intolerance.
Symptoms of Lactose Intolerance
The symptoms of lactose intolerance typically occur within 30 minutes to 2 hours after consuming lactose-containing products and may include:
- Bloating and gas
- Diarrhea
- Stomach cramps
- Nausea and vomiting

Diagnosing Lactose and Dairy Intolerance
Diagnosing lactose and dairy intolerance typically involves a combination of medical history, physical examination, and diagnostic tests.
Lactose Intolerance Tests
- Hydrogen breath test: This test measures the amount of hydrogen in the breath, which can indicate lactose malabsorption.
- Lactose tolerance test: This test involves consuming a lactose-containing drink and measuring blood sugar levels to assess lactose digestion.
Dairy Intolerance Tests
- Elimination diet: This involves removing dairy products from the diet for a period and monitoring symptoms to determine if they improve.
- Food diary: Keeping a food diary can help identify patterns and correlations between dairy consumption and symptoms.

How is lactose intolerance diagnosed, and what tests are used to confirm the condition?
Lactose intolerance can be diagnosed using several tests, including the hydrogen breath test, lactose tolerance test, and stool acidity test. The hydrogen breath test measures the amount of hydrogen in the breath, which increases when undigested lactose is fermented by bacteria in the colon. The lactose tolerance test measures blood sugar levels after consuming a lactose-containing drink, while the stool acidity test checks for the presence of lactic acid and other short-chain fatty acids in the stool.
In some cases, a healthcare provider may also recommend an elimination diet, where lactose-containing foods are removed from the diet for a period of time to assess symptom improvement. If symptoms resolve during the elimination period and return after lactose is reintroduced, it may indicate lactose intolerance. A diagnosis of lactose intolerance is often confirmed by a combination of these tests and a thorough medical history.
What are some common dairy products that contain lactose, and how can they be avoided or substituted?
Dairy products that contain lactose include milk, cheese, yogurt, ice cream, butter, and cream. However, the amount of lactose in these products can vary significantly. For example, hard cheeses like cheddar and Swiss tend to have lower lactose levels than soft cheeses like brie and feta. Yogurt with live cultures can also be lower in lactose, as the bacteria in the yogurt help break down the lactose.
Individuals with lactose intolerance can avoid or substitute these products with lactose-free or low-lactose alternatives, such as almond milk, soy milk, or coconut milk. Hard cheeses and yogurt with live cultures can be tolerated in small amounts by some people with lactose intolerance. Additionally, lactase drops or supplements can be used to break down lactose in dairy products, making them more easily digestible.

Is dairy intolerance the same as a milk allergy, and how do the two conditions differ?
Dairy intolerance and milk allergy are two distinct conditions. A milk allergy is an immune system reaction to one of the proteins in milk, such as casein or whey. This reaction can cause a range of symptoms, from mild hives to life-threatening anaphylaxis. In contrast, dairy intolerance is a non-allergic adverse reaction to dairy products, which can be caused by lactose intolerance, casein intolerance, or other factors.
While a milk allergy typically develops in infancy or early childhood, dairy intolerance can occur at any age. A milk allergy requires immediate medical attention and treatment, whereas dairy intolerance can often be managed through dietary changes and lifestyle modifications. It’s essential to consult a healthcare provider to determine the underlying cause of symptoms and develop an appropriate treatment plan.
